Impact
This vulnerability, assigned CVE-2026-21582, allows an attacker who is not authenticated to impersonate any user in Atlassian Crowd Data Center. The flaw is a classic broken authentication and session management weakness that results in unauthorized execution of actions with the privileges of the victim user. The impact is full privilege escalation; an attacker can perform any operation the compromised account is permitted to do, potentially accessing confidential data or altering system configuration.
Affected Systems
Atlassian Crowd Data Center version 7.2.1 is affected. Atlassian recommends upgrading to version 7.2.2 or later where the issue is fixed. No other versions were listed as affected.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 8.8 reflects a high severity of the vulnerability. Exploitation requires no authentication, implying that the attack surface is potentially broad. The EPSS score is not available, and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og. The likely attack vector is any entity able to send requests to the Crowd server, such as internal network traffic or an external attacker with network access if the application is exposed.
